Quick Setup and Installation

Developers can install React-pdf in seconds using npm or yarn. Once installed, React-pdf allows you to import its core components such as Document and Page. With only a few lines of code, you can render your first PDF file. This quick setup process makes React-pdf a valuable tool for developers who want to deliver solutions without delays.

Performance Optimization

React-pdf is designed for performance. With lazy loading and optimized rendering, large documents are handled smoothly. Developers can ensure that only the necessary pages are loaded at a given time, reducing memory usage and improving speed. This performance optimization makes React-pdf suitable for projects that require efficiency.
